Smoky Chipotle Cornbread
  • PREP TIME

    15 Min

  • TOTAL TIME

    45 Min

  • SERVINGS

    9

 

1
cup Fiber One® original bran cereal
1
cup cornmeal
1
cup Gold Medal® all-purpose flour
2
teaspoons baking powder
1
teaspoon baking soda
1
teaspoon salt
1
teaspoon chili powder
1 1/4
cups buttermilk
1/4
cup barbecue sauce
2
tablespoons finely chopped canned chipotle chiles in adobo sauce (from 7-oz can)
2
tablespoons vegetable oil
1
egg
  • 1 Heat oven to 400°F. Spray 8-inch square pan with cooking spray.
  • 2 In large bowl, stir together cereal, cornmeal, flour, baking powder, baking soda, salt and chili powder; set aside. In medium bowl, stir together remaining ingredients. Stir into cereal mixture. Pour into pan.
  • 3 Bake 25 to 28 minutes or until golden brown. Serve warm.
